How to Remove the Wrench Icon on Zotye Vehicles?

6Answers
JasmineLynn
07/24/2025, 07:20:45 AM

Method to remove the wrench icon on Zotye vehicles: With the engine turned off, simultaneously press two cylinders, turn off the key, and hold for 10 seconds to eliminate the wrench icon. The appearance of the wrench icon on the dashboard is a maintenance reminder, indicating that the vehicle requires servicing. Vehicle maintenance has two indicators: time and mileage, whichever comes first. The first maintenance cycle is 3 months or 5,000 kilometers. Regular maintenance is crucial for the vehicle's lifespan and driving safety, as some components are consumables that wear out over time. The primary maintenance tasks include changing the engine oil and oil filter. During an oil change, the oil filter must also be replaced, as a clogged filter can impair oil performance, contaminate the oil, and shorten its service life.

I've dealt with this little wrench issue on Zotye cars several times. As someone who often helps friends with car repairs, the usual procedure is to turn off the ignition, then press and hold the trip reset button on the dashboard without releasing it. Next, turn the key to the ON position without starting the engine, wait about 10 seconds until the wrench icon flashes and disappears. This method works for most car models. However, buttons may vary between different models, so it's best to check the owner's manual. Or simply get an OBD scanner and connect it to a phone app to resolve it with one click, avoiding any mishandling. Remember, the wrench icon appears to remind you it's time for maintenance. Don't just focus on resetting it; delaying oil or filter changes can damage the engine, leading to more expensive and dangerous repairs. I once experienced a car breakdown due to delayed maintenance and have since developed a habit of checking every six months, which has made things much easier. If the method doesn't work after several attempts, it's best to drive directly to a 4S shop and let professionals handle it—safety first.

When I used to drive a Zotye T600, I encountered the small wrench light coming on and figured out how to fix it myself: First, park the car and turn off the engine, then press and hold the ODO button or the toggle switch on the turn signal lever without releasing it. Next, turn the key to the ACC position and wait until the wrench symbol on the dashboard starts flashing before letting go—it will then turn off by itself. But be careful, some older Zotye models require trying this a few times before it works. Actually, this reminder is quite useful—it warns you not to forget an oil change or inspection. Last time I delayed it too long, and the engine started making terrible noises, costing me 500 RMB to fix. Now, after every maintenance, I reset it myself to save money and time. But I’d advise keeping the manual handy, as button locations vary a lot between models—don’t just rely on luck and press randomly. After spending a lot of time in car enthusiast forums, I've seen all sorts of methods to reset the Zotye wrench light. For models like the SR7, turn off the engine, press the TRIP button on the dashboard for five seconds, then turn the key to see the wrench light go off. The Z500 might require using the MODE button on the steering wheel in combination with other operations. However, methods vary depending on the model and year, so don't apply them uniformly. It's best to check the user manual or search for video tutorials on reliable platforms. I've shared many tips, and community discussions are really helpful—like regularly cleaning button contacts to prevent false alarms due to poor contact. But after clearing the warning, make sure to follow up with maintenance to prevent the wrench light from reappearing. Is the Audi A4L Ibis White a Metallic Paint?

Audi A4L Ibis White is not a metallic paint; it belongs to the category of standard paint. Generally, white and black car paints do not come in metallic finishes. Paint Oxidation: It is often observed that white car paint tends to turn yellow. The yellowing of white paint is not due to a change in the vehicle's paint pigment but rather because there is a clear coat layer over the white paint that protects the base coat. The main component of the clear coat is epoxy resin, which is relatively prone to oxidation and degradation. It undergoes an oxidation reaction simply by being exposed to air. Purchasing a Car Cover: If you purchase a model with white paint, it is recommended to avoid leaving the vehicle parked under the sun for extended periods during daily use. For outdoor parking, it is advisable to use a car cover. This not only helps prevent damage from UV rays and sand but also maintains the cleanliness of the paint.

Does Nissan Replace Original Car Doors with Edge Sealant?

It can only be said that it depends on the integrity of the 4S shop. The presence or absence of edge sealant is not necessarily a criterion for determining whether the part is original. Introduction to Door Edge Sealant: Door edge sealant, also known as door sealing strip, is a product that seals the car door, making it harder to open, and serves functions such as shock absorption, waterproofing, sound insulation, heat insulation, dustproofing, and fixing. It is mainly applied to the door panels, door frames, side windows, front and rear windshields, engine hoods, and trunk lids, providing waterproofing, dustproofing, sound insulation, temperature insulation, shock absorption, and decoration. Targeted Areas: The door sealing system primarily focuses on two areas: one is the sealing of the door opening area, which is mainly achieved by an inner door sealing strip installed around the door opening flange on the side panel or an outer door sealing strip installed around the door. Some car models have both sealing strips, while others use only one. Different models adopt different sealing strategies based on performance requirements or cost objectives.

What is the fuel consumption of the Passat Lingyu 2.0?

The fuel consumption of the Passat Lingyu 2.0 model is approximately 10L. The actual fuel consumption of a car depends on its usage conditions, and different road conditions will result in varying fuel consumption. Driving habits affect fuel consumption: Poor driving habits lead to higher fuel consumption. Habits such as prolonged idling, sudden acceleration or braking, shifting at excessively high or low RPMs, frequent speeding or driving too slowly are major contributors to increased fuel consumption. When idling, the engine consumes significantly more fuel than during normal driving. Therefore, it is best to turn off the engine during prolonged stops, such as waiting for someone. While driving, a smooth and steady driving style is the most fuel-efficient. Avoid stomping on the accelerator when starting, and maintain smooth acceleration and steady speed for optimal fuel efficiency. Low-quality gasoline affects fuel consumption: Using low-quality gasoline directly impacts fuel consumption. Prolonged use of inferior gasoline results in more impurities compared to standard-quality gasoline, which can clog fuel lines more easily, leading to incorrect air-fuel ratios, overly rich mixtures, and incomplete combustion before exhaust, all of which increase fuel consumption. Therefore, whenever possible, choose reputable gas stations for refueling.
